To seal that business deal, head to the gym instead of going for cofee. In a study from Massachusetts Institute of Technology, participants conducting a business meeting on a treadmill were better negotiators than those whose heart rates weren’t as elevated.
This is because endorphins, produced from exercise, cognitively reconfigure feelings of anxiety as feelings of excitement, while also boosting confidence. Take a fitness class for your next meeting instead of going for dinner. Wear a heart monitor to make sure your rate gets to 117bpm–the level that guarantees the best results. Singing everyday to improve your cardio performance
Just five minutes of crooning a day could improve
your cardio performance, says a new study. It’s thought singing builds the muscles
around your lungs to direct more of your body’s energy supplies to hard-working
muscles.
Use your diaphragm (the part of your belly that domes
when you lie on your back and shout). “Happy Birthday has enough range to work this
muscle. Sing it twice daily to improve lung capacity,” says vocal coach CeCe
Sammy. Just warn the neighbours.
